Why Cost Overruns Happen (and How to Spot Them Early)

So, why leh does this happen so often? Well, sometimes it's like ordering teh tarik and realising you wanted kopi. Miscommunication, kena? Maybe you weren’t clear about your vision from the start, or perhaps the initial quote wasn't detailed enough. Sometimes, it's those "while we're at it" changes that seem small but add up quickly.

A big one is underestimating the cost of materials. You see a beautiful sofa in a magazine, but aiyo, the price is way more than you expected! Plus, unexpected structural issues can pop up – like finding out your pipes need replacing when you just wanted to change the tiles.

How to spot these early? Be super clear about your budget from the get-go. Don't be shy to ask your interior designer company to break down the costs line by line. Hidden Costs to Watch Out For (and How to Prepare)

Okay, leh, let's talk about those sneaky hidden costs that can blow your budget sky-high.

  • Permits: Some renovations require permits from HDB or BCA. Make sure your interior designer company handles these for you.
  • Demolition: Demolishing walls or removing old fixtures can be more expensive than you think. Get a detailed quote upfront.
  • Electrical and Plumbing: Upgrading your electrical wiring or plumbing can be costly, especially in older homes.
  • Delivery and Installation: Don't forget to factor in the cost of delivering and installing your new furniture and appliances.

Common Space Planning Mistakes That Lead to Overspending

Now, let’s talk about the common pitfalls that can send your renovation budget spiralling out of control. I’ve seen it happen to so many people, and it's really sian to watch.

One of the biggest mistakes is underestimating the cost of materials. It's easy to get caught up in the excitement of choosing beautiful tiles or fancy countertops, but it's important to remember that these things add up quickly. Always get multiple quotes from different suppliers and factor in the cost of delivery and installation.

Another common mistake is not accounting for unexpected problems. Let's face it, things rarely go exactly according to plan during a renovation. You might uncover hidden plumbing issues, structural problems, or electrical faults. It's always a good idea to set aside a contingency fund to cover these unexpected costs. A good rule of thumb is to budget 10-15% of your total renovation budget for contingencies.

Not hiring the right professionals is another big mistake. Sure, it might be tempting to save money by doing some of the work yourself, but unless you're a skilled tradesperson, it's usually best to leave it to the experts. Hiring a qualified interior design company and experienced contractors will ensure that the job is done right the first time, saving you money and headaches in the long run.

And finally, changing your mind mid-project is a surefire way to blow your budget. Every change you make will likely involve additional costs, whether it's for materials, labor, or design fees. That’s why it's so important to have a clear vision for your space and stick to your plan as much as possible.

Scope Definition

Clearly defining the scope of work is another crucial step. This means specifying exactly what areas of your home will be renovated, what materials will be used, and what specific tasks will be completed. A detailed scope prevents misunderstandings and ensures that everyone is on the same page. For example, are you just refreshing the paint, or are you planning to completely gut and remodel your kitchen? A well-defined scope helps your interior design company provide an accurate and comprehensive quote, minimising the risk of unexpected costs creeping in later.

Contingency Planning

It's always a good idea to set aside a contingency fund to cover unforeseen expenses. Renovations rarely go exactly as planned, and unexpected issues like hidden plumbing problems or structural repairs can arise. A contingency fund of around 10-15% of your total budget can provide a safety net to handle these surprises without derailing your entire project. Think of it as a financial buffer that protects you from potential budget blowouts should unexpected hiccups occur.

Budget Busters: Common Renovation Cost Overruns

Okay, now for the part everyone dreads: the budget. Renovation costs can add up very quickly, and it's easy to get caught in a cycle of overspending. I've heard so many friends in the group chat complain about the same thing! Here are some common budget busters to watch out for:

  • Changing Your Mind Mid-Project: This is a big one! Every time you change your mind about a design element, it's going to cost you money. That's why it's so important to have a clear plan from the beginning.
  • Hidden Structural Issues: Sometimes, when you start tearing down walls, you uncover unexpected problems, like damaged pipes or electrical wiring. Always factor in a contingency fund for these types of surprises.
  • "While You're At It" Syndrome: "While you're at it, can you also replace the kitchen sink?" "While you're at it, can you also paint the hallway?" These little add-ons can quickly snowball into major expenses.
  • Underestimating Material Costs: Material costs can fluctuate, so it's important to get accurate quotes from multiple suppliers. Don't just go for the cheapest option – consider the quality and durability of the materials as well.
  • Not Hiring the Right Professionals: Trying to save money by hiring unqualified contractors can end up costing you more in the long run. Make sure you work with experienced and reputable professionals who can deliver quality work.

The Importance of Layout Design

Now, let's dive a little deeper into layout design. This is where you really start thinking about the flow of your home. How do you move from room to room? Are there any bottlenecks that make it difficult to navigate? A well-designed layout should feel intuitive and effortless.

Consider the "work triangle" in your kitchen. This refers to the relationship between your sink, stove, and refrigerator. Ideally, these three points should form a triangle, allowing you to move efficiently between them while cooking. If your kitchen layout is awkward or inefficient, it can make cooking a chore instead of a joy.

In the bedroom, think about creating a relaxing and calming atmosphere. Position your bed away from the door to create a sense of privacy and security. Use soft lighting and calming colours to promote relaxation and sleep. And for goodness' sake, declutter! A cluttered bedroom is a cluttered mind.

Frequently Asked Questions

Common reasons include underestimating material costs, scope creep due to design changes, unforeseen structural issues, and not factoring in professional fees and permits.
Obtain detailed quotes from multiple contractors, specify all requirements clearly, include a contingency fund (10-15%) for unexpected costs, and research average material and labor costs in Singapore.
Scope creep refers to gradual changes or additions to the original project plan. It leads to increased costs and delays. To prevent it, finalize your design before starting and carefully evaluate any proposed changes.
Yes, hidden costs can include permit fees, disposal fees for old materials, electrical or plumbing upgrades required to meet regulations, and costs associated with rectifying unexpected structural issues.
Prioritize needs over wants, choose cost-effective materials, compare quotes from different contractors, and maintain open communication with your designer or contractor to address potential issues early.
Engaging a professional early in the planning stage can help you create a realistic budget, optimize space, avoid costly mistakes, and manage the project effectively, ultimately saving you money in the long run.
